Quiet Quitting in a Culture of Hustle

09 Sep 2022

Description

With the rise of movements like Quiet Quitting, the Great Resignation and #TangPing, we reflect on how our Asian Australian values has influenced our relationship with work. When all we've known is to hustle, what do we unlearn and what do we embrace? Join us as we debate the controversies of quiet quitting versus hustle culture. Episode outline: 1. Quiet quitting as the opposite of hustle mentality 2. The post-pandemic transformation of our relationship with work and hustle culture 3. How quiet quitting originated from China's 'lying flat' movement 4. Is quitting a good or a bad thing? Why are we resisting it? 5.
